Overstrand mountain fire contained


1 minute

The fire in the Hemel and Aarde Valley at Hermanus in the Overstrand Municipality in the Western Cape that broke out yesterday on the mountainside and spread towards Hawston has been contained.

Overstrand Municipal Manager Dean O’Neill says the roads between Hawston and Fisherhaven are open to motorists.

He says the roads were closed due to the fire that spread towards the road causing an excessive amount of smoke.

O’Neil says they are currently monitoring the area for flare-ups.

Firefighters honoured 

In June, firefighters who fought 119 fires that broke out in the Table Mountain National Park during the first half of the year were honoured for their dedication.

Table Mountain National Park management said the Castle Rock fire which lasted for over a week was among the toughest they’ve encountered.
